The UK leads Europe in offshore wind capacity, with projects such as Hornsea and Dogger Bank demanding reliable torque monitoring in turbine drivetrains and nacelle assemblies. Torque sensors ensure optimal energy yield, predictive maintenance, and long-term operational safety in harsh marine environments.
With UK automotive output exceeding 700,000 vehicles per year and major EV investment from brands like Jaguar Land Rover and Nissan Sunderland, torque sensors are indispensable for electric motor testing, drivetrain calibration, and end-of-line quality assurance in British car plants.
The UK aerospace sector, centred in Bristol, Derby, and Belfast, is the second largest globally. Torque sensors are used extensively in engine assembly, actuator testing, and structural health monitoring — meeting the exacting standards of Rolls-Royce, BAE Systems, and Airbus UK supply chains.
The UK's world-class pharmaceutical industry — home to AstraZeneca, GSK, and hundreds of specialist manufacturers — uses torque sensors in tablet press machines, mixing equipment, and filling lines to ensure precise process control and regulatory compliance with MHRA guidelines.
As UK businesses invest in Industry 4.0 technologies, collaborative robots (cobots) and automated assembly systems increasingly integrate torque sensors for force feedback, collision detection, and precise joint control — enabling safer human-robot collaboration on British factory floors.

The UK government's legally binding Net Zero 2050 commitment is accelerating electrification across transport, heating, and industry. Electric motors — which require precise torque monitoring for efficiency optimisation — are replacing combustion systems at scale, creating sustained demand for high-resolution torque sensors.
British manufacturers are rapidly adopting Industrial Internet of Things (IIoT) frameworks. Modern torque sensors with digital output protocols (CANbus, EtherCAT, IO-Link) integrate seamlessly into smart factory architectures, providing real-time data for predictive maintenance, OEE improvement, and remote monitoring — all priorities for UK operations post-pandemic.
Demand for compact, non-contact torque sensors is rising sharply in the UK's medical device, robotics, and precision engineering sectors. Magnetoelastic and optical torque sensing technologies are enabling new application possibilities where traditional contact-based sensors are impractical.

In the petrochemical industry, instruments and meters are used to monitor and control various parameters in the production process. Key parameters such as temperature, pressure, and flow need to be measured in real time using instruments like thermometers, pressure gauges, and flow meters to ensure the safety and stability of the production process.
In the UK, North Sea oil and gas operations and major refineries at Grangemouth, Fawley, and Lindsey rely on precision sensors for continuous process monitoring, leak detection, and compliance with HSE regulations. Torque sensors play a vital role in pump and compressor monitoring across these critical installations.

Instruments and meters play an important role in air quality monitoring, water quality monitoring, noise monitoring, and other areas. Gas detectors can monitor pollutant concentrations in the air in real time, and water quality monitoring instruments can detect indicators such as heavy metal content and pH in water bodies, providing timely and accurate data to environmental protection authorities to implement effective management measures.
The UK's Environment Agency and SEPA require continuous emissions monitoring at industrial sites. Our sensor solutions support compliance with the Industrial Emissions Directive (IED) and help UK businesses meet their environmental reporting obligations.

Specialised sensing instruments can monitor environmental parameters such as temperature and humidity in the food processing process 24 hours a day without blind spots, ensuring food quality and safety. In a cold storage facility, temperature sensors can monitor temperature changes in real time to prevent food spoilage.
The UK food and beverage industry — worth over £100 billion and employing 400,000 people — depends on precise process sensors for temperature management, fill-level control, and hygiene compliance.
